阿里-马云的学习笔记

导航

搭建Spring源码阅读环境

一、下载源码

github下载地址:spring源码

码云下载地址:spring源码

当源码下载完毕之后,进入根目录。例如我本地地址为E:\workspaceidea\spring-framework-5.2.0.RELEASE,如下:

 

 

 执行如下命令:

gradlew :spring-oxm:compileTestJava

然后会报错,提示connection timeout。无所谓,我们可以看到需要使用gradle5.6.2版本(gradle版本错了非常麻烦,会出现很多问题~~~)

然后根据downloading的地址打开,用迅雷下载,下载完成后配置环境变量(这个不细说了~~~)

 

二、导入idea

将spring源码导入idea中,然后在idea中配置gradle

 

打开build.gradle,修改仓库地址:

buildscript {
    repositories {
        maven { url 'https://maven.aliyun.com/repository/public' }
        maven { url 'https://maven.aliyun.com/repository/public' }
        mavenCentral()
        maven { url "https://repo.spring.io/libs-spring-framework-build" }
    }
    dependencies {
        classpath 'org.asciidoctor:asciidoctorj-pdf:1.5.0-alpha.16'
        classpath 'io.spring.asciidoctor:spring-asciidoctor-extensions:0.1.3.RELEASE'
    }
}

这时,如果一切正常,gradle将会自动开始工作,build整个项目,下载各种依赖,如果中途出现下载依赖失败的情况下,重新reload即可,多试几次。

 

 最后就构建成功啦!

 

posted on 2021-05-29 23:31  阿里-马云的学习笔记  阅读(384)  评论(0编辑  收藏  举报